I have a real bumper crop of Dypsis madagascariensis ‘mahajanga’ seeds for sale. The ’mahajanga’ form has proven to be much hardier than the regular form, (single & clustering).I had all 3 planted, when in the cold winter of 2010, I lost both of the regular forms. However the mahajanga sailed right through w/no overhead protection at all. It also differs in that the leaves are plumose, rather than on a single plane like the others. Seeds take time to germinate, up to nine months, haven’t figured out how to speed them up yet. $8/100 plus $3.50 US shipping $45/1000 plus shipping beachpalms@cfl.rr.com
